@gaconnochie8 жыл бұрын
I'm not sure that you were wrong Wisdom Pen. As far as I know the original song was an anti-Jacobite song just not the version widely known in Scotland which is a later Robert Burns version - which though still blaming the Jacobites was more concillatory but the older song he based it on is vehemently anti-Jacobite and anti-Catholic with the lyrics "With the Pope you covenant, as they say, as they say, With the Pope you covenant, as they say, With the Pope you covenant, And Letters there you sent, Which made your Prince present to array." If anyone actually knows a version that predates the 1745 Rebellion then it'd be interesting to see the lyrics

The enclosures act meant that peasants could no longer graze or work the land freely - it was 'common' land, in other word, it belonged to everybody. The creation of private property was a process of exclusion; it is not good enough to say that because the land 'belongs to nobody' it is legitimate to claim it as your own. The ownership of private property is a modern construct and privatisation is a continuation of that same process of eliminating the commons.
